数据库文件上传失败
您好,关于您提到的数据库文件上传失败的问题,以下是详细的解决方案和建议:
-
文件上传路径检查: 您提到数据库文件存在,但在自定义字符串链接时无法上传。请确认文件上传路径是否正确。通常,数据库文件应上传到特定目录(如
/data
或/backup
)。您可以使用FTP工具(如FileZilla)连接到服务器,检查文件是否存在于正确的位置。 -
文件权限设置: 确认文件权限设置正确,确保Web服务器用户(如
www-data
)具有足够的权限访问这些文件。您可以使用命令行工具(如chmod
或chown
)更改文件权限。例如,chmod 755 /path/to/file
可以赋予文件读、写、执行权限。 -
FTP上传测试: 测试通过FTP上传文件是否正常。您可以下载一个压缩包(如(网址)),解压后通过FTP上传数据库文件。如果上传仍然失败,请提供更多的信息,例如具体的错误提示、日志记录等。我们将进一步协助排查。
-
日志分析: 查看Web服务器和应用程序的日志文件,寻找任何异常或错误信息。这些日志可以帮助您确定是否存在程序崩溃或其他问题。常见的日志文件位置包括
/var/log/apache2/error.log
或/var/log/nginx/error.log
。 -
数据库配置检查: 确认数据库配置文件(如
config.inc.php
)中的连接信息(主机名、用户名、密码、数据库名称等)与实际数据库一致。如果数据库路径或端口发生变化,也需要相应调整配置文件。 -
服务器状态检查: 使用命令行工具(如
netstat -tuln
或ss -tuln
)检查服务器的状态,确保数据库服务正在监听正确的端口(如3306)。如果服务未启动,请尝试手动启动数据库服务。此外,确保服务器本身没有宕机或卡死。 -
数据源名称过长问题: 您提到出现“数据源名称过长”的提示。请检查数据库连接字符串,确保其格式正确且长度适中。如果连接字符串过长,可能会导致连接失败。您可以尝试简化连接字符串,确保其符合数据库的要求。
为了更好地帮助您解决问题,建议您提供更多的信息,例如具体的错误提示、日志记录等。如果您不确定如何操作,也可以提交工单给服务商的技术支持团队,他们将协助您进行更详细的排查和解决。非常感谢您长期对我司的支持!
扫码添加技术【解决问题】
专注中小企业网站建设、网站安全12年。
熟悉各种CMS,精通PHP+MYSQL、HTML5、CSS3、Javascript等。
承接:企业仿站、网站修改、网站改版、BUG修复、问题处理、二次开发、PSD转HTML、网站被黑、网站漏洞修复等。
专业解决各种疑难杂症,您有任何网站问题都可联系我们技术人员。
本文来自博客园,作者:黄文Rex,转载请注明原文链接:https://www.cnblogs.com/hwrex/p/18645398
· 分享4款.NET开源、免费、实用的商城系统
· Obsidian + DeepSeek:免费 AI 助力你的知识管理,让你的笔记飞起来!
· 全程不用写代码,我用AI程序员写了一个飞机大战
· MongoDB 8.0这个新功能碉堡了,比商业数据库还牛
· 白话解读 Dapr 1.15:你的「微服务管家」又秀新绝活了